i'm using SU2 version 6.2.0 to run a transonic RANS simulation with k-w SST tubulence model. Since the flow has to deal with both shock and separation, I have to keep the CFL low and thus the convergence is very very slow.


With other solvers, in situation like this, for a new case, there is an option to restart with an existing solution if the flow conditions differ slightly. For example, if I have a converged solution for alpha 15, most solvers allow running alpha 16 case by restarting from the alpha 15 solution. Generally, doing this helps in achieving convergence in 1/3rd the iterations it'd have taken if started from scratch.


But in SU2 when I'm trying to restart in the same fashion, the solver isn't updating the flow field based on the new flow angles mentioned in the CFG file.


Is it just not possible in SU2 or am I doing something wrong?
